Cut your carbs for a month. Your taste will change. When you try chocolate again, it will taste extremely sweet. You can make low carb treats to get you through. After a month, you probably will not even crave the sugar.


Will power is the only other answer.

What worked for me was weaning myself off.
I love sugar and especially chocolate.

First I switched to chocolate chip granola bars.
Then it was sugar-free chocolate candy. (The green and white bags are awesome)
Then individual peanut butter cups, that’s only peanut butter, with a chocolate premier protein shake.
Now I’m good without anything or at the least, a protein shake. Core Power 42g chocolate tastes like melted chocolate ice cream.
